The character limit is exactly why I use “snip” on the rare occasions that I do. I use the full site on mobile, but it can be a real pain to navigate sometimes on a phone, so if I am typing something on the fly, I snip. On desktop, I still snip out irrelevant parts of a post if I am opting not to reply to them, so as there is no ambiguity about what I am addressing in my response. I don’t really consider it disrespectful to “snip” something; it’s more disrespectful to “snip” it, and then just blatantly not even answer what was said; because it tells me the person didn’t even take the time to read what was said.
